Overview
- A truck struck an underground LPG pipeline at the Prenestino station shortly before 8 a.m., prompting firefighters to respond before a powerful blast erupted.
- At least 21 people were hurt, among them eight police officers and a firefighter, with several victims hospitalized for burns and smoke inhalation.
- Debris was found up to 300 meters from the blast site and nearby sports and residential facilities were evacuated as a safety measure.
- A force of 118 Vigili del Fuoco personnel remains on scene working to extinguish lingering fires and enforce an expanded cordon.
- Officials have closed the adjacent metro station and launched a probe to pinpoint the exact sequence of events leading to the explosion.
